
Location 118 Mount William Estate Road, Willaura, VIC, Australia 3379
Phone497 614 092
Mount William Station
VerifiedCategory: Hotels and ResortsBusiness On Google Map
Profile - Home
Additional Details
Photos
Reviews
Faq’s
Location 118 Mount William Estate Road, Willaura, VIC, Australia 3379
Phone497 614 092
Mount William Station
VerifiedCategory: Hotels and ResortsBusiness On Google Map
Location on google map
About Us
Find Luxury Accommodation In Grampians With Mount William Station
Escape to the Grampians and indulge in the elegance of Mount William Station's luxury accommodation. Nestled amidst stunning natural landscapes, our accommodations offer unparalleled comfort and exclusivity, perfect for a serene getaway or special occasion.